Pros

Great model of treatment, ease of running a practice, advanced tech and receptive to upgrading areas needed for improvement. Able to complete CEUs virtually without paying for courses. Best training program clinically.

Cons

Chiropractors initially only get 20% of collections at base, then after 6 months of consistent numbers above a certain amount ~20K collections a month you get 25% base, then a new tiered structure of more realistic percentages: $0-$27,500 = 25% $27,501-$34,000 = 37.5% (12.5% increase from prior plan of 25%) $34,001 and above = 50% (25.0% increase from prior plan of 25%) $40,000 and above = 50% New pay structure is great but still not industry standard of ~40-50% at other clinics - but there are too many ACPs with a large shortage of rehab specialists to meet these numbers as well. They require rehab specialists to now travel between clinics, which is not ideal for those expecting to be stationed at one clinic when being hired, or older CRSs now being asked to shuffle around different clinics, which is causing a shortage due to CRSs leaving the company due to lack of stability and not enough pay. This causes stress for ACPs to not be able to hit the unrealistic budgets set per month, or to hit enough numbers to get more in collections with the new tiered system. Working at a company with a lot of costs on the back end with some mismanagement creates dissastifaction and apathy for those that generate the income in the first place.
